How they compare

Mali currently reports 439.56 million kg against 434.81 million kg in Uganda, a difference of 4.75 million kg.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 63 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Mali ahead.

Mali ranks 22nd and Uganda ranks 23rd of 188 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Mali averaged higher in 5 and Uganda in 2.

The Livestock Manure domain of FAOSTAT contains estimates of nitrogen (N) inputs to agricultural soils from livestock manure. Data on the N losses to air and water are also disseminated. These estimates are compiled using official FAOSTAT statistics of animal stocks and by applying the internationally approved Guidelines of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C). Data are available by country, with global coverage and updated annually.The following elements are disseminated: 1) Stocks; 2) Amount excreted in manure (N content); 3) Manure left on pasture (N content); 4) Manure left on pasture that volatilises (N content); 5) Manure left on pasture that leaches (N content); 6) Manure treated (N content); 7) Losses from manure treated (N content); 8) Manure applied to soils (N content); 9) Manure applied to soils that volatilises (N content); 10) Manure applied to soils that leaches (N content).
